This is somewhat on Topic. When I colonize a Huge planet and see a max capacity of 4 facilities, is this because it's domed? Is it the small population? How do I get the most out of a planet?

...still learning this wonderful game.

To be more specific, your race can only breathe a certain atmosphere. If you colonize a planet that your people can't breathe, then they live in domes, which is ineffective. There are two ways to get around this, either building an atmo converter or getting another race (to see how go to the SE4Center I posted my strategy there) www.connected.bc.ca/~thomas/se4/
